The Best Caesarstone Countertops Care

Caesarstone countertops are the perfect choice for aesthetically pleasing countertops that enable you to go about your daily kitchen or bathroom duties without having to deal with the usual worry that goes into maintaining countertops. But to maintain the beauty and shine of your Caesarstone, keep it clean and ensure it lasts for years to come, here are 5 top tips for you to try.

1. Deal With Spills Immediately

Although Caesarstone countertops are non-porous and highly resistant to staining, it’s important to clean up any spills as soon as you notice them. Doing so will help to prevent spills from sitting on the counters for too long and damaging the surface.

To wipe up spills on your Caesarstone countertops, wipe the counters with a dry cloth or paper towel to absorb any liquids. If the liquids leave behind any residue, wipe the area again using a damp cloth until the residue is removed.

2. Avoid Abrasive Cleaners

Exposure to harsh chemicals or acidic cleaners can damage the surface of your countertops. To keep your Caesarstone countertops looking amazing, make sure you use a gentle cleaning agent such as a solution of a few drops of Sunlight Liquid dish soap with warm water on a soft cloth or sponge to clean the surface.

3. Use a Soft Cloth to Remove Stains

For flawless Caesarstone countertops it’s essential that during cleaning, you exercise some care so as not to scratch the surface of your countertops. Whenever you are wiping or rubbing away any spills or stains on your countertops, use a non-abrasive material like a soft sponge or cloth that will remove the dirt without damaging your countertops.

4. Polish Your Caesarstone to Maintain Their Shine

Part of cleaning Caesarstone countertops to keep them looking like new is regularly polishing the countertops to help maintain their beautiful shiny finish. If you were wondering how to polish Caesarstone countertops, don’t worry, it’s quite simple: - After clearing your countertops of dirt and stains with a soft cloth or sponge, choose a high-quality polish that’s specifically designed for quartz stone or granite surfaces. - Apply the polish with a soft cloth, using circular motions to spread the product across the countertops. - Continue buffing the polish on the surface of your Caesarstone until you achieve the desired shine. - Finish off by wiping away any excess polish with a clean cloth for Caesarstone countertops with a gorgeous glossy finish.

5. Use a Plastic Scrape for Stubborn Stains

If you encounter dry, hard or sticky stubborn stains on your Caesarstone counters, use a plastic putty knife to scrape off excess dirt. Then use a damp cloth or non-abrasive sponge with a gentle cleaning agent or one that is designed for Caesarstone counters, to wipe away any residual dirt.

FAQs

How do you restore the shine to Caesarstone countertops?

To restore the shine to your Caesarstone counters, ensure you polish your countertops regularly using a polish that’s specifically designed for Caesarstone countertops.

What materials are needed to clean Caesarstone countertops?

To clean your Caesarstone countertops you need a soft cloth or non-abrasive sponge, a gentle cleaner like dish soap or a cleaner designed specifically for Caesarstone and warm water. For cleaning stubborn stains, you will need a plastic putty knife, followed by wiping with a soft cloth or sponge with some cleaner.

When is the best time to clean Caesarstone countertops?

It’s best to always attend to any spills or stains on your countertops as soon as you notice them to avoid the stains damaging the surface of your countertop.

How can stains be removed from Caesarstone countertops?

By rubbing away the stains in a circular motion using a soft cloth and gentle cleaner, you can remove stains from your Caesarstone countertops.

How can Caesarstone countertops be protected from scratches and damage?

Ensure you clear your countertops of any dirt and debris that may damage the surface of your countertops over time. And when you clean the countertops, never use harsh or abrasive chemicals or materials to avoid scratching and damaging the countertops.
